The allure of the barber shop setting lies in its rich history and social significance. For generations, barber shops have served as more than just places to get a haircut; they've been community hubs where people gather to socialize, share stories, and connect with one another. The iconic imagery of the barber shop, from the striped pole to the vintage barber chairs, evokes a sense of tradition and familiarity. It’s a place where men (and sometimes women) can relax, unwind, and enjoy a bit of pampering while engaging in lively conversation. The atmosphere is often laid-back and welcoming, fostering a sense of camaraderie among patrons. This social aspect of the barber shop is what makes it such an appealing backdrop for stories. Think about it: you have a diverse group of individuals coming together in a shared space, each with their own unique experiences and perspectives. This creates the potential for interesting interactions, unexpected encounters, and compelling narratives. The barber himself (or herself) is often a central figure in this setting, serving as both a skilled craftsman and a confidant to their clients. The barber-client relationship is built on trust and familiarity, making it a natural conduit for storytelling. In many ways, the barber shop is a microcosm of society, reflecting the diverse tapestry of human life. The conversations that take place within its walls can range from the mundane to the profound, covering topics such as sports, politics, personal matters, and everything in between. This dynamic interplay of characters and conversations is what gives the barber shop its unique charm and allure.
